Featured in the 2009 AirVenture LSA Mall: Flight Design, Tecnam, Remos, Evektor, SportCruiser, Jabiru, TL Sting, Lightning, Gobosh, SeaMax, Paradise, SeaRey, 3Xtrim, X-Air, IndUS, and M-Squared plus a surprise or two. Thanks to Aviators Hot Line/Light Aviation Edition for their sponsorship.

The brand-new LSA Mall at AirVenture Oshkosh is full with a wait list. “First ever?” “Brand-new?” Confused? No wonder as thanks to the generosity of EAA, LSA producers or importers have enjoyed an LSA Mall at AirVenture for the last four years. *** Now, however, the industry — through LAMA, the Light Aircraft Manufacturers Association — has purchased space and will host its own (hopefully permanent) LSA Mall in an all-new section of the Main Aircraft Display Area. With few exceptions, all the top LSA companies will be represented and others not in the LSA Mall are exhibiting very nearby in what is shaping up as the “LSA Area.” *** The new location is shown in the accompanying graphic, but some will recognize that for many years the space was home to the Fly Market, which has now moved closer to the campground. A new paved road leads directly to the LSA Mall and it is a mere 500 paces from the front gate. In addition to 17 handsome Light-Sport Aircraft models, the LAMA tent on-site will contain other key suppliers including engine displays. *** Over the years of LSA Malls at AirVenture, Sun ‘n Fun and others, airshow attendees have expressed appreciation for collecting many of the best LSA in one convenient location because the primary displays for these companies are scattered all over the immense grounds of these events, which demands a lot of walking to compare and contrast models.
